Output 5c8a04bf2019f36bd54ce757629607eac89ea4532f216a0fc9c562d11dba4496:0

value
40000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 508c8cd38bb748bb68b4d33d13150dfa89607240 OP_EQUALVERIFY OP_CHECKSIG
address
18LuRwT5jX6isnrRvL1TspwJmiDJwMMz19
transaction
5c8a04bf2019f36bd54ce757629607eac89ea4532f216a0fc9c562d11dba4496
spent
true